>     In response to your query: " I was wondering if anyone knows the
>     effects of liver of sulfur patina on a stone such as carnelian (or
>     any stone for that matter). I have to reapply the patina to the
>     sterling silver, but the stone is already set in the piece. Will it
>     effect the stone?" 

    For carnelian- just make sure the patina doesn't seep in under the
    stone...(then you would have a darkening of the bezel floor, thus
    changing the color of your stone) . With other stones, my advice 
would
    be to consult a book or chart that tells you the porosity and/or
    hardness of a stone. and then make an educated decision (or just
    experiment with cheap stones) 

    I think the BIG answer is in the APPLICATION of the patina ( and
    what patina you use- some are more caustic than others) I would
    choose to PAINT on the liver o' sulfur instead of dipping- just to
    have more control over where I have a patina. 

    I hope this makes sense and helps- Happy smithing!- Maureen BZ
